        <![CDATA[Nod Factor Sessions is a weekly night at the Hoxton Pony showcasing the best talent from DJ Sam Young’s record label Nod Factor Records alongside special guests from the International House scene.

Sam Young has been DJing for over ten years and is currently resident at Boujis, Vendome, Chinawhite, Marvel – as well as many celebrity parties and events (ranging from the Grand Prix to Freddie Windsor’s wedding). Sam also runs the London-wide Blowout parties with John Woolf and is a producer/remixer.

Kieran Leonard released his debut EP ‘Scapegoat’ in 2009. With a strive to be innovative, and desire to emphasise the value of the physical ownership of music, he decided to sell the 4 songs as digital downloads, and to personally ‘hand-make’ a very limited edition set of ‘build your own boxsets” to coincide with the downloadable tracks.

On the Full Moon of each month (between Oct ’09, and Dec ‘09) a new track would become available to download which could then be put into your personalised, numbered Box-Sets.

Produced by Carl Barât (The Libertines) and mixed by the renowned Chris Sheldon (Radiohead, Foo Fighters), the results are uninhibited, unpredictable, and undeniably opinion demanding.

Over the last 2 years, Kieran's profile has steadily built around the world into an engaging, controversial and ultimately intriguing artist.

Within a rapidly multiplying counter-culture, he is becoming a highly anticipated, underground voice.

'Sounds like Bob Dylan.. Looks like Kurt Cobain' – NME
'A voice like Edith Piaf's' BBC Radio 5 Live
'The heartbreak of Leonard Cohen... With Rage Against The Machine' – Absolute Radio

GAOLER'S DAUGHTER
http://www.myspace.com/gaolersdaughter

Gaoler's Daughter are a band firmly rooted in the capital, built up of 5 musicians who separately helped forge the sound of London over the past 5 years.

Despite the fact that this collective features ex-members of Larrikin Love, Littl'ans, No Picasso and Letters From London, they sound unlike anything else you will have heard before. Their unique sound draws on a wide range of stylistic touchstones, whilst avoiding categorizations and comparisons.

Rowdy, stomping rhythms shift in an instant to beautiful, uplifting melodies, which are set against dark brooding harmonies. John Sterry's sensitive vocals stand in stark contrast to the often disturbing content of his lyrics. Alex Mahood's guitar, washed in reverb, cuts uplifting counter melodies into the driving, yet measured rhythms created by Alfie Ambrose and Ben Hutchinson.

The boy's debut EP 'The Only Way To Travel' was released at the end of November 09', followed by an exclusive launch party at London’s Pure Groove, several sold out shows in and around London and support dates around the UK on a Babyshambles mini tour.

Their already popular second EP 'Alchemy' was released on June 6th. The band continue to work hard on enhancing their handsome live reputation with a mini-tour around the UK and several festival dates.

        <![CDATA[In association with The Hoxton Pony &amp; Leftroom Records

East London’s best kept Thursday night secret is upping its ranks and releasing the Heroes &amp; Villains party with its musical prowess to warehouse nirvana, introducing two of the world’s best independent record labels for a night of captivating underground partying.

Having played host at the Hoxton Pony where promoters Sandeman &amp; Mr Dickie have consistently provided a sundry soundtrack of all things house and techno with an always alluring line up (past guests have included Jamie Jones, Lee Curtiss, Simon Baker, Ryan Crosson, Mark Henning, Minimono, Hector and more) to East London’s party animals and music boffins, the party’s ever growing fan base and reputation now demands the Heroes &amp; Villains to leave their school night slot behind, moving from bar to warehouse for a series of Friday night events.

To be continuously joined by some of the biggest players in the underground scene, Matt Tolfrey’s Leftroom Records reside each month as Hero inviting a different label to showcase their sound as Villain. Producing a fresh take on label wars, Heroes &amp; Villains set out to stage the world’s best independent record labels fabricating a night wrapped in pure underground rhapsody.

Opening the series on Fri 30th April will be Leftroom soldiers; Matt Tolfrey &amp; Inxec, Wagon Repair’s Konrad Black &amp; Dinky, Heroes &amp; Villains residents Sandeman &amp; Mr Dickie and support from London Stalwart Joe Le Groove.

Heroes &amp; Villains has rapidly moulded into a favourite for its noble music policy and pronounced atmosphere which over time has attracted a familiar and compatible crowd favouring to engage in forward thinking music and underground talent. Taking the party onto the next level of London clubbing, where warehouse parties are seeing a boom time, Heroes &amp; Villains are converging the ambience it already possesses and adding a touch more flair through the doors of its new warehouse home.
